Freelancing
The first way we recommend starting is Freelancing as you can be self-employed and make a living.
You can get many projects from various Freelancing websites like Freelancer, Upwork, Fiverr, and many more.
All you need is to set-up a winning Profile and apply for jobs on various platforms.
Or it can be the other way around as you can also be employed by many companies or entrepreneurs looking for capable individuals to finish their programming work.
An attractive or winning profile can get you many projects. You can also mention your per hour rate for completing the work or a fixed amount to do a particular task.

Be a Python Developer
Python developers make upwards of $100k per year as it is one of the most leading paying jobs in the business right now.
You can help businesses in optimizing statistics algorithms, executing data security systems, testing new codes, and more.
Many high paying companies are always on the look-out of a proficient Python Developer, and it always helps if you have done some projects as it raises your chances of getting the job.
Teach & Create Online Courses on Python
You can teach coding or create courses online on Python if getting a job as a developer is difficult for you, or you lack experience in the field.
You can create simple or advanced courses on Python and upload them on platforms like Udemy, Coursera, Code Academy, and many more from where you can get many sales, as many budding entrepreneurs and students are always on the outlook for learning how to code.
Also, if you have extensive knowledge of computer science and know many programming languages, you can become an online tutor for a Business or at a University, which can also help you make money with Python.
Start your Python Blog or Website
You can start your Website or Blog on Python and all things related to Python with helpful articles or posts, which will help you build your online audience, which in turn can become your paid students.
Your website must exhibit your skills as a Python programmer as it is a way to brand your expertise in the field. Also, share your Portfolio on your website, which progressively develops trust with your audience.
You can code your website or can host it on a platform like WordPress to create your blog. Lots of themes and plugins are going to make your life convenient in the process of building your website.
You can put Adsense or advertise affiliate products on your blog once you build a significant audience to make money with Python. You can also sell your online courses on the website to your readers.

Participate in Coding Contests
By joining or participating in coding contests, you can earn a significant amount of money if you win as many contests offer a generous amount of cash or prizes to the winners.
The various popular coding contests websites are TopCoder, Coderbyte, Project Euler, HackerRank, CodeChef, CodeWars, and many more.
Solve the coding problems of many global customers by competing in single-rounds with many programmers.
You also have the opportunity to get hired from top developing companies if you win multiple contests as recruiters from many corporations are scouting for talented coders.
If you do not win, it can be a good learning process for you as you get to see the code of other programmers as well, which will help you learn and grow at the same time.
